Usually, the best time to visit Jodhpur is from the month of October to February. March brings the onset of summers that continue till June. From July to September, the city receives rainfall.

Jodhpur is a highly protected and safe city. It is suggested to have a valid driving license on you if you are driving.

Yes, mobile networks do work in Jodhpur. The operating networks include BSNL, Reliance, Aircel, Airtel, and Idea.

As Jodhpur enjoys summer almost all throughout the year, it is good to wear cotton clothes. Such clothes will keep you comfortable. Also, one must not refrain from taking comfortable shoes. For the winter months, carry woolens.
